DUBUQUE, Iowa – The University of Dubuque men’s soccer team fired off 36 shots in route to a convincing 3-0 victory over the Coe College Kohawks on Senior Day.

Dubuque, Univ. of 3, Coe College 0

How It Happened
-The game began an hour behind schedule after lightning was spotted in the area
-After a slow first five minutes, the Spartans cranked up the offense with Chris Rigby firing the first of many shots for UD. UD took eight shots before Coe took their first one in the 21st minute
-The Spartans got on the board when Ivan Sanchez sent a low cross pass into the box and the Coe goalie dove to try to cut it off but got by him to find Edvin Loefgren, who tapped it in.
-UD’s second goal came off of a beautifully lofted free kick by Dominik Cheece and Noah Clarke headed it in for a 2-0 lead right before halftime
-The Spartans attack did not let up in the second half, pelting the Kohawks with 21 shots in the second half alone.

For the Spartans
Goalies: Brandon White (0 goals allowed, 2 saves, 68:20), Pat Openchowski (0 goals allowed, 0 saves, 21:40)
Scorers: Edvin Loefgren (10:19, assisted by Ivan Sanchez), Noah Clarke (42:22, assisted by Dominik Chece), Tim Gustavsson (63:04)
-16 of their 36 shots went on goal, with another three hitting the post or crossbar

For Coe
Goalie: Zach Serovy (3 goals allowed, 13 saves, 90:00)
